首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

电子对话框对象不返回任何内容,表示Promise { <pending> }

电子对话框对象是一种用于创建和管理对话框的编程接口。它可以在前端开发中使用,用于与用户进行交互并获取用户输入。当使用电子对话框对象时,有时可能会遇到返回Promise { <pending> }的情况,这表示对话框对象尚未返回任何内容,但是正在等待结果。

电子对话框对象的主要作用是提供一种方便的方式来显示对话框,并在用户完成操作后返回结果。它可以用于显示警告框、确认框、输入框等不同类型的对话框。

在前端开发中,电子对话框对象通常由相关的前端框架或库提供,例如React、Vue.js等。这些框架或库通常会封装对话框对象的创建和使用,使开发者能够更轻松地使用对话框功能。

电子对话框对象的返回值为Promise { <pending> }表示该对话框对象正在等待结果。Promise是一种用于处理异步操作的对象,它可以在未来的某个时间点返回一个值或一个错误。在这种情况下,Promise { <pending> }表示对话框对象的结果尚未确定,需要等待进一步的操作或用户输入。

要获取对话框对象的实际结果,可以使用Promise的相关方法,例如.then()来处理异步操作的结果。通过链式调用.then()方法,可以在对话框对象返回结果后执行相应的操作。例如,可以在.then()方法中获取用户输入的值或处理对话框的确认结果。

在腾讯云的产品中,与电子对话框对象相关的产品可能是腾讯云的前端开发工具包或前端框架。这些产品可以帮助开发者更方便地创建和管理对话框,并提供相应的文档和示例代码供开发者参考。

以下是腾讯云前端开发工具包的相关产品和产品介绍链接地址,可以了解更多关于电子对话框对象的使用和相关信息:

  1. 腾讯云前端开发工具包(Tencent Cloud Frontend Toolkit):提供了一系列前端开发工具和组件,包括对话框组件,用于创建和管理对话框。详细信息请参考:腾讯云前端开发工具包

请注意,以上只是一个示例答案,实际上电子对话框对象的具体情况可能因不同的开发环境和框架而有所不同。在实际应用中,建议参考相关文档和资源,以了解特定框架或库中对话框对象的具体用法和相关产品。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Promise的使用方法

Promise 对象用于表示一个异步操作的最终状态(完成或失败),以及其返回的值。...一、Promise有以下三种状态: pending: 初始状态,既不是成功,也不是失败状态 , ( 等待中 , 或者进行中 , 表示还没有得到结果 ) fulfilled: 意味着操作成功。...Promise有两种状态改变的方式,而且状态只能从pending改变为resolved或者rejected,并且不可逆。当状态发生变化,Promise.then绑定的函数就会被调用。...它有两个参数,分别为:Promisepending变为fulfilled和rejected时的回调函数(第二个参数非必选)。这两个函数都接受Promise对象传出的值(data)作为参数。...版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,拥有所有权,承担相关法律责任。

1.7K10

promise知识盲区整理

,弹出一个对话框 //隔两秒,弹出一个对话框 var i=1; if(i==0) { //成功状态的回调函数 resolve(i);//将promise对象的状态设置为成功...对象的状态 //如果为pending则为异步回调 if(this.PromiseState==="pending") { //异步修改状态,then结果返回设置 //保存回调函数...="pending") return; //1.修改对象的状态 self.PromiseState="rejected"; //2.设置对象返回值...对象的状态 //如果为pending则为异步回调 if(this.PromiseState==="pending") { //异步修改状态,then结果返回设置...await 和then回调方法返回规则一致 当返回promise对象时,返回值就为对应的非promise类型数据 如果返回promise类型对象,那么返回结果和状态就由返回promise对象来决定

63110
  • 2022前端笔试题总结

    ()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步...(2)204 No Content该状态码表示客户端发送的请求已经在服务器端正常处理了,但是没有返回内容,响应报文中包含实体的主体部分。...该状态码表示客户端发送附带条件的请求时,服务器端允许请求访问资源,但未满足条件的情况。304 状态码返回时,包含任何响应的主体部分。304 虽然被划分在 3XX 类别中,但是和重定向没有关系。...返回页面的只有头部信息,是没有内容部分的,这样在一定程度上提高了网页的性能。(5)307 Temporary Redirect307表示临时重定向。

    2.1K40

    美团前端面试题合集

    ()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...,会直接返回一个fulfilled状态的 Promise 对象。...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步...; } } function reject(reason){ //两个==="pending",保证了了状态的改变是不可逆的 if(self.status==="pending...Promise的特点:对象的状态不受外界影响。promise对象代表一个异步操作,有三种状态,pending(进行中)、fulfilled(已成功)、rejected(已失败)。

    93240

    20道前端高频面试题(附答案)_2023-02-27

    startsWith():返回布尔值,表示参数字符串是否在原字符串的头部。 endsWith():返回布尔值,表示参数字符串是否在原字符串的尾部。...async表示函数里有异步操作,await表示紧跟在后面的表达式需要等待结果。 (3)正常情况下,await命令后面是一个 Promise 对象。...()方法产生的Promise实例的返回值 8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数 2)Promise优点 ①统一异步 API Promise...script end 这里需要注意的是在async1中await后面的Promise是没有返回值的,也就是它的状态始终是pending状态,所以在await之后的内容是不会执行的,包括async1后面的

    88520

    带你写出符合PromiseA+规范Promise的源码

    对上面的代码实现做一点简要说明(其它一些内容注释中已经写得很清楚): onFulfilled 和 onFulfilled的调用需要放在setTimeout,因为规范中表示: onFulfilled or...将不做任何修改、原封不动地返回这个promise对象。...) 返回一个promise对象 如果传入的参数是一个空的可迭代对象,那么此promise对象回调完成(resolve),只有此情况,是同步执行的,其它都是异步返回的。...如果传入的参数包含任何 promise,则返回一个异步完成. promises 中所有的promisepromise都“完成”时或参数中包含 promise 时回调完成。...如果参数中有一个promise失败,那么Promise.all返回promise对象失败 在任何情况下,Promise.all 返回promise 的完成状态的结果都是一个数组 Promise.all

    86320

    阿里前端常考面试题汇总

    清除浮动的方式浮动的定义: 非IE浏览器下,容器设高度且子元素浮动时,容器高度不能被内容撑开。 此时,内容会溢出到容器外面而影响布局。这种现象被称为浮动(溢出)。...-- 200 OK:客户端请求成功 204 No Content:无内容。服务器成功处理,但未返回内容。一般用在只是客户端向服务器发送信息,而服务器不用向客户端返回什么信息的情况。...POST不会变成GET 304 Not Modified:表示客户端发送附带条件的请求(GET方法请求报文中的IF…)时,条件不满足。返回304时,包含任何响应主体。...()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步

    1.4K40

    2022秋招前端面试题(八)(附答案)

    ()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...,会直接返回一个fulfilled状态的 Promise 对象。...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步...3)Promise缺点1、无法取消Promise,一旦新建它就会立即执行,无法中途取消。2、如果设置回调函数,Promise内部抛出的错误,不会反应到外部。...; } } function reject(reason){ //两个==="pending",保证了了状态的改变是不可逆的 if(self.status==="pending

    54620

    京东前端高频面试题合集

    可以认为“没有任何内容”是白屏,可以认为“网络或服务异常”是白屏,可以认为“数据加载中”是白屏,可以认为“图片加载不出来”是白屏。场景不同,白屏的计算方式就不相同。...比如“没有任何内容”,可以获取页面的DOM节点数,判断DOM节点数少于某个阈值X,则认为白屏。 方法2:当页面出现业务定义的错误码时,则认为是白屏。比如“网络或服务异常”。...()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...,会直接返回一个fulfilled状态的 Promise 对象。...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步

    50020

    JS中promise是什么?

    1.then() 接受俩个俩个回调函数作为参数,第一个参数表示成功的时候去执行,第二参数表示失败的时候去执行,返回的时一个新的promise的实列。...5finally() 他是不管promise时什么状态都会执行的都会去执行的,他不接受任何的参数。 Promise的优点: – 对象的状态不受外界的影响,只有异步的操作结果才能改变他的状态。...– 一旦状态改变就不会在变,任何时候都可以得到这个结果,就如他的名字一样promise(承诺)。 Promise的缺点: – 无法去取消promise,只要创建就会执行,无法中途去终止。...– 如果设置回调函数去接受,promise内部会报错,不会映射到外部 – 处在pending(进行中)时 ,外部无法得知进展到那一步 总结: Promise最早是由社区提出的,在es6才被正式的纳入规范中...,是为了解决异步编程的一种方案 他是一个构造函数,接受一个函数作为参数,返回一个Promise实列。

    3.8K10

    阿里前端一面必会面试题合集

    DOM 指的是文档对象模型,它指的是把文档当做一个对象,这个对象主要定义了处理网页内容的方法和接口。...这意味着在网页中定义的任何对象,变量和函数,都作为全局对象的一个属性或者方法存在。...如果函数返回一个对象,那么new 这个函数调用返回这个函数的返回对象,否则返回 new 创建的新对象介绍下 promise 的特性、优缺点,内部是如何实现的,动手实现 Promise1)Promise基本特性...()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步

    43830

    面试了20+前端大厂,整理出的面试题

    Promise的特点:对象的状态不受外界影响。promise对象代表一个异步操作,有三种状态,pending(进行中)、fulfilled(已成功)、rejected(已失败)。...()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...,会直接返回一个fulfilled状态的 Promise 对象。...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步...回调函数,比如输入框向父级组件返回输入内容,按钮向父级组件传递点击事件等。

    82330

    阿里前端常考面试题

    地址栏回车: 浏览器发起请求,按照正常流程,本地检查是否过期,然后服务器检查新鲜度,最后返回内容。什么是中间人攻击?如何防范中间人攻击?...()方法产生的Promise实例的返回值8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...,会直接返回一个fulfilled状态的 Promise 对象。...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数2)Promise优点①统一异步 APIPromise 的一个重要优点是它将逐渐被用作浏览器的异步...; } } function reject(reason){ //两个==="pending",保证了了状态的改变是不可逆的 if(self.status==="pending

    71120

    2021前端面试必备题+答案

    可以认为“没有任何内容”是白屏,可以认为“网络或服务异常”是白屏,可以认为“数据加载中”是白屏,可以认为“图片加载不出来”是白屏。场景不同,白屏的计算方式就不相同。...比如“没有任何内容”,可以获取页面的DOM节点数,判断DOM节点数少于某个阈值X,则认为白屏。 方法2:当页面出现业务定义的错误码时,则认为是白屏。比如“网络或服务异常”。...()方法产生的Promise实例的返回值 8、Promise.resolve()将现有对象转为Promise对象,如果该方法的参数为一个Promise对象Promise.resolve()将不做任何处理...,会直接返回一个fulfilled状态的 Promise 对象。...9、Promise.reject()同样返回一个新的Promise对象,状态为rejected,无论传入任何参数都将作为reject()的参数 2)Promise优点 ①统一异步 API Promise

    80130

    前端系列 | 如何更好的理解Promise对象

    promise 用途 1、主要用于异步计算 2、可以将异步操作队列化,按照期望的顺序执行,返回符合预期的结果 3、可以在对象之间传递和操作promise,帮助我们处理队列 Promise 对象两个特点...只有异步操作的结果,可以决定当前是哪一种状态,任何其他操作都无法改变这个状态。这也是 Promise 这个名字的由来,它的英语意思就是「承诺」,表示其他手段无法改变。...2、一旦状态改变,就不会再变,任何时候都可以得到这个结果。 Promise 对象的状态改变,只有两种可能:从 Pending 变为 Resolved 和从 Pending 变为 Rejected。...首先,无法取消Promise,一旦新建它就会立即执行,无法中途取消。其次,如果设置回调函数,Promise内部抛出的错误,不会反应到外部。...方法返回一个新的Promise实例,状态时pending const p = new Promise((resolve, reject) => { //通过调用reslove,传递参数,改变 当前Promise

    41810

    ES6入门之Promise对象

    Promise对象的状态改变,只存在两种可能:从 pending 变为 fulfilled 和 从 pending 变为 rejeced。只要这两种情况发生,状态就终止,不会再变了并一直保持这个结果。...reject函数的参数通常是Error对象的实例,表示抛出的错误。resolve函数的参数除了正常的值以外,还有可能是一个Promise实例。...Promise.resolve() 将现有对象转为 Promise 对象。 1、如果参数是一个Promise 实例 那么将不做任何修改。...Promise对象,状态为 resolved 4、不带任何参数 直接返回一个 resolved 状态的Promise对象 9....desc: Promise,一旦建立就会立即执行,无法中途取消。如果设置回调函数,Promise内部抛出的错误不会反应到外部。另外如果处于 pending 状态时,是无法知道现在到了哪一个阶段。

    54710

    从零开始写一个符合PromisesA+规范的promise

    本篇注重讲解promise的用法,关于用法,可以看阮一峰老师的ECMAScript 6系列里面的Promise部分: ECMAScript 6 : Promise对象 本篇主要讲解如何从零开始一步步的实现...另外,promise一旦状态改变,就不会再变,任何时候都可以得到这个结果promise对象的状态改变,只有两种可能:从pending变为fulfilled和从pending变为rejected。...实现promise对象的状态改变,改变只有两种可能:从pending变为fulfilled和从pending变为rejected。...,再去读取2.txt并打印2.txt内容,再去读取3.txt并打印3.txt内容,而读取文件都是异步操作,所以都是返回一个promise,我们上一节实现的promise可以实现执行完异步操作后执行后续回调...,如果回调函数返回一个promise并且状态还是pending,就在这个promise的then方法中继续解析这个promise reslove传过来的值,如果值还是pending状态的promise就继续解析

    1.5K20

    vue 2.6 中 slot 的新用法

    还可以简单地通过填充指定要放入槽中的默认内容 // frame.vue 如果这里没有指定任何内容,这就是默认内容</...可以使用对象解构来创建对作用域插槽数据的直接引用,而不是使用单个变量名。...你希望总是必须在按钮上写下这三个类,或者你不相信新手会记得写下这三个类。 在这种情况下,可以创建一个自动包含所有这三个类的组件,但是如何允许自定义内容?...这就是无渲染组件的本质:一个只提供函数而包含任何HTML的组件。 使组件真正无渲染可能有点棘手,因为需要编写render函数而不是使用模板来消除对根元素的依赖,但它可能并不总是必要的。...对于我们的另一个示例,我们将创建一个组件来处理切换 Promise 的不同状态中显示的内容: pending、resolved 和 failed。

    1.7K20
    领券